In 2026, the global wine map has shifted its focus to the rolling chalk hills of Southern England. With a climate and soil profile remarkably similar to the Champagne region of France, the "Garden of England" is now producing world-class sparkling wines that consistently beat their French counterparts in blind tastings. 11:00 AM – 1:30 PM: The First Estate – Gusbourne or Balfour
Your first stop is at one of the "Grand Marques" of English Sparkling Wine.
Gusbourne (Appledore, Kent): Known for its precision and elegance, Gusbourne produces exclusively vintage wines. A private tour here takes you through the vineyards to see the Chardonnay, Pinot Noir, and Pinot Meunier vines before a tutored tasting in their luxurious "Nest" tasting room.
Balfour - Hush Heath Estate (Staplehurst, Kent): A stunning 400-acre family-owned estate. Beyond the vines, you can explore ancient woodlands and apple orchards. Their flagship Balfour Brut Rosé was the first English sparkling wine served in First Class on British Airways.
